Linux SoftwareText Editing&ProcessingOthersTreeLine 1.1.2

TreeLine 1.1.2

Some would call TreeLine an Outliner, others would call it a PIM
Developer:   Doug Bell
      more software by author →
Price:  0.00
License:   GPL (GNU General Public License)
File size:   339K
Rating:   0 /5 (0 votes)
Your vote:  
enlarge screenshot

Some would call TreeLine an Outliner, others would call it a PIM. TreeLine just stores almost any kind of information.

A tree structure makes it easy to keep things organized. And each node in the tree can contain several fields, forming a mini-database.

The output format for each node can be defined, and the output can be shown on the screen, printed, or exported to html.

Here are some key features of "TreeLine":
  • Stores almost any type of information, including plain text, HTML, numbers, dates, times, booleans, URLs, etc.
  • The tree structure helps keep things organized.
  • Each node can have several fields that form a mini-database.
  • Several node types, with different sets of fields, can be included in one file.
  • The node format, including fields, output lines and tree-view icon, can be defined for each node type.
  • The right-hand view can show one of three views - for showing output, editing node data and editing node titles.
  • Clicking on URL fields in the output view opens the link in an external web browser.
  • There are internal link fields that select another node based on a reference or a keyword.
  • An executable link can run an external program or open a file when clicked.
  • Formatting information can be copied from another TreeLine file.
  • There are two search commands available.
  • Undo and redo commands are available for all modifying operations.
  • The formatted output can be printed with parent/child lines and headers and footers.
  • TreeLine files are XML by default, but there are options for automatically compressing or encrypting the files.
  • The data can be exported to HTML.
  • An XSLT file can be exported to work with the XML TreeLine files.
  • Tab-delimited tables and tab-indented text files can be imported and exported. Plain text files and Treepad files can be imported.
  • Mozilla and XBEL format bookmark files can be imported and exported.
  • Generic XML files can be imported and exported, allowing TreeLine to function as a crude XML editor.
  • Batch file conversions can be done from a command line interface.
  • There are several sorting options.
  • The nodes can be filtered.
  • Text data can be spell checked (requires an external program - see the System Requirements section).
  • Data can be automatically arranged using either parent references or categories from data fields.
  • There is an outline numbering feature.
  • There are many other options for customization, including user-defined keyboard shortcuts.
  • The user interface and documentation are available in English, French and German.

  • Qt (Version 2.3 or Version 3.x)
  • Python (Version 2.3 or higher - but an earlier version of TreeLine is still available for those stuck with older Python versions)
  • PyQt (Version 2.4 or higher - see Riverbank for more information)
  • An XML parser is required, such as the expat library or the PyXML package
  • If spell checking capability is desired, either the aspell (preferred) or ispell programs are required (these are packaged with most distributions.

    What's New in This Release:
  • A serious bug that caused TreeLine to crash when using a pull-down combo box on a field in the Data Editor view was fixed.
    tags there are  each node  files can  the output  data can  and exported  imported and  editing node  are available  external program  available for  the data  text files  

    Download TreeLine 1.1.2

    Authors software

    ConvertAll 0.4.0 (by Doug Bell)
    ConvertAll allows you to combine the units any way you want

    rpCalc 0.5.0 (by Doug Bell)
    rpCalc project started out as a little program written to try out various Python GUI toolkits

    FlyWay 0.4.1 (by Doug Bell)
    Flyway allows the user to find and enter U.S

    TreeLine 1.1.2 (by Doug Bell)
    Some would call TreeLine an Outliner, others would call it a PIM

    Similar software

    TreeLine 1.1.2 (by Doug Bell)
    Some would call TreeLine an Outliner, others would call it a PIM

    Jreepad 1.5 (by Dan Stowell)

    XML::DOM::Text 1.44 (by XML::DOM::Text Team)
    XML::DOM::Text is a piece of XML text in XML::DOM.

    XML::DOM::Text extends XML::DOM::CharacterData, which extends XML::DOM::Node.

    XML::DOM::Attr 1.44 (by XML::DOM::Attr Team)
    XML::DOM::Attr is an XML attribute in XML::DOM.

    XML::DOM::Attr extends XML::DOM::Node.

    The Attr nodes built by the XML::DOM::Pa

    NoteCase 1.3.3 (by Miroslav Rajcic)
    NoteCase is a hierarchical note manager (aka

    Bio::Tree::NodeNHX 1.4 (by Aaron Mackey)
    Bio::Tree::NodeNHX is a Simple Tree Node with support for NHX tags.


    use Bio::Tree::NodeNHX;
    my $nodeA = new B

    OSGEdit 0.6.1 (by Ruben Lopez)
    OSGEdit is an editor of 3D scenes for scientific applications and games, using the OpenSceneGraph (OSG) library.

    OSGEdit project a

    CGI::Explorer 2.07 (by Ron Savage)
    CGI::Explorer is a class to manage displaying a hash tree of data, for use in CGI scripts.


    Install /assets/css/explore

    XML::LibXML::Node 1.61003 (by Matt Sergeant, Christian Glahn and Petr Pajas)
    XML::LibXML::Node is an abstract base class of XML::LibXML nodes.


    $name = $node->nodeName;
    $node->setNodeName( $n

    XML::DOM::Node 1.44 (by T.J. Mather)
    XML::DOM::Node is a super class of all nodes in XML::DOM.

    XML::DOM::Node is the super class of all nodes in an XML::DOM document

    Other software in this category

    EditPad 5.4.5 (by Jan Goyvaerts)
    EditPad for Linux is compatible with most recent Linux distributions, including SuSE 7.x and 8.x, Mandrake 7.x, 8.x and 9.x and Red H

    LinuText 1.3 (by Naskita)
    LinuText is a text editor for Linux written in Tcl/Tk

    Vim 7.0 (by Bram Moolenaar)
    Vim is an advanced text editor that seeks to provide the power of the de-facto Unix editor 'Vi', with a more complete feature set.

    GNU nano 2.0.1 (by Chris Allegretta)
    GNU nano project was started because of a few "problems" with the wonderfully easy-to-use and friendly Pico text editor.

    First and

    NEdit 5.5 (by NEdit)
    NEdit is a multi-purpose text editor for the X Window System, which combines a standard, easy to use, graphical user interface with t

  •     search

    Featured Software

    jEdit 4.3 pre8
    jEdit is an Open Source text editor written in Java

    Opera 9.02
    Surf the Internet in a safer, faster, and easier way with Opera browser

    GNU Aspell 0.60.4
    GNU Aspell is a Free and Open Source spell checker designed to eventually replace Ispell

    Top tags